Kaka
Milan's outstanding young midfielder Kaka was undoubtedly the Rossoneri’s saviour last week, and the Brazilian admits the atmosphere created by the Old Trafford crowd proved to be an inspiration.
Speaking before the must-win game at the San Siro, Kaka said: “The game at Old Trafford was a real spectacle and I'm convinced the second leg will be another amazing game – perhaps even more amazing than the first match.
“It was a wonderful show for the fans and it could be another one on Wednesday. I was hugely impressed by the atmosphere inside Old Trafford.
“Even at half-time when they were losing 2-1, the United fans were still singing and getting behind their team. I'm sure our fans will show the same kind of spirit as United fans displayed.”
Kaka’s goals at Old Trafford last Tuesday were his eighth and ninth of the competition, making him the Champions League’s leading goalscorer, but he will be keen to make his scoring run count with victory at the Giuseppe Meazza.
